Output 34090e9505740dd655f2044f12a7ed8b73ba646d3a0a9866b05247a0a5f92bfc:1

value
370142161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374049cf94c1b02ef2d05da08de652b0a2422 OP_EQUAL
address
3BMEX7N1gEitkHuS6a1hdcqNb1xBcR3FoY
transaction
34090e9505740dd655f2044f12a7ed8b73ba646d3a0a9866b05247a0a5f92bfc
spent
true